1. What is Wholesale Vintage Fashion and Why Should Men Care?
Wholesale vintage fashion refers to purchasing used or pre-owned clothing in bulk at discounted prices. Men should care about it because it offers a unique way to express personal style, access high-quality, durable clothing, and contribute to sustainable fashion practices.
Vintage fashion isn’t just about old clothes; it’s a statement. It allows men to cultivate a distinctive style that sets them apart from the mass-produced trends of today. According to a study by ThredUp, the resale market is projected to grow to $82 billion by 2026, highlighting the increasing popularity and acceptance of vintage and secondhand clothing. Here’s why vintage wholesale is a smart move:
- Unique Style: Stand out from the crowd with one-of-a-kind pieces that tell a story.
- Quality and Durability: Vintage clothing often boasts superior craftsmanship and materials compared to modern fast fashion.
- Sustainability: Embrace eco-friendly fashion by giving pre-owned garments a new life, reducing waste and environmental impact.
- Affordability: Acquire high-quality, stylish items at a fraction of the cost of new clothing.
1.1. What are the Key Differences Between Vintage, Retro, and Antique Clothing?
Understanding the nuances between vintage, retro, and antique clothing is crucial for both buyers and sellers in the wholesale market. Vintage generally refers to items that are at least 20 years old but not older than 100 years. Retro (or throwback) clothing imitates the style of a past era, while antique clothing is over 100 years old.
- Vintage: Typically refers to clothing from the 1920s to the 1990s. These items reflect the styles and trends of their respective eras.
- Retro: Clothing that is newly made but designed to resemble a past era. For example, a modern shirt designed to look like it’s from the 1970s.
- Antique: Clothing that is over 100 years old. These items are often collector’s pieces and require special care.
Knowing these distinctions helps you curate a collection that accurately represents the era and style you aim to capture.
1.2. How Does Buying Wholesale Vintage Support Sustainable Fashion?
Buying wholesale vintage supports sustainable fashion by reducing the demand for new clothing production, which consumes significant resources and energy. It extends the life cycle of existing garments, minimizing textile waste and promoting a circular economy. According to the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A), textile waste accounted for 17 million tons in 2018, with 13 million tons ending up in landfills. Choosing vintage helps combat this issue.
- Reduces Textile Waste: Extends the life of clothing, diverting it from landfills.
- Conserves Resources: Decreases the need for new raw materials, water, and energy in clothing production.
- Promotes Ethical Consumption: Encourages consumers to buy less and choose more responsibly.
By opting for wholesale vintage, you’re not only acquiring unique and stylish pieces but also contributing to a more sustainable and environmentally friendly fashion industry.

2.1. How to Spot Authentic Vintage Pieces?
Identifying authentic vintage pieces requires a keen eye and some knowledge of fashion history. Look for telltale signs such as:
- Labels: Research the brand and era to ensure the label matches the garment’s age.
- Fabric and Construction: Vintage clothing often features higher-quality materials and construction techniques than modern fast fashion.
- Seams and Stitching: Older garments may have unique stitching patterns or hand-finished details.
- Hardware: Zippers, buttons, and other hardware can provide clues about the garment’s age and origin.
- Condition: While some wear and tear is expected, excessive damage or alterations may indicate a reproduction.

5.1. What are the Key Considerations for Grading Vintage Clothing?
Grading vintage clothing involves assessing the condition of each item and assigning it a grade based on its quality and wear. Here are the key considerations:
- Grade A (Excellent): Clothing in excellent condition with minimal wear and no visible defects.
- Grade B (Good): Clothing in good condition with some minor wear or defects, such as small stains or tears.
- Grade C (Fair): Clothing in fair condition with noticeable wear and defects, such as larger stains, tears, or missing buttons.
- Deadstock: New, unworn vintage clothing with original tags attached.
5.2. How to Clean and Restore Vintage Clothing Properly?
Cleaning and restoring vintage clothing requires special care to preserve the integrity of the fabric and prevent damage. Here are some tips:
- Read the Care Label: Always read the care label before cleaning any vintage garment.
- Hand Wash When Possible: Hand washing is the gentlest way to clean delicate vintage items.
- Use Mild Detergent: Use a mild, pH-neutral detergent that is safe for vintage fabrics.
- Avoid Harsh Chemicals: Avoid using bleach, chlorine, or other harsh chemicals that can damage vintage clothing.
- Air Dry: Air dry vintage clothing whenever possible to prevent shrinking or damage from heat.
- Repair Minor Damage: Repair minor damage, such as loose seams or missing buttons, to extend the life of the garment.
